Saccharomyces cerevisiae (brewer's yeast)

Loss of subcellular lipid transport due to ARV1 deficiency disrupts organelle homeostasis and activates the unfolded protein response

See Genome Information for Saccharomyces cerevisiae
The ARV1-encoded protein mediates sterol transport from the endoplasmic reticulum (ER) to the plasma membrane. More...
